## Transporting chess score sheets

For the Larnwick regional final, the signed score sheets travel as originals — no scans count for rating submission, so treat them like gold. Receiving site: check the folder count against the arbiter's tally before signing anything. Keep them flat and dry. The courier hand-over instruction sits just below.

courier memo of yajof-yawep: the ulaix silath courier leaves the casax ledger at gate 3093 under passcode 598820

Tallyhook's barcode scanner bridge runs in three environments: dev, staging, prod. Dev uses the scanner emulator; staging and prod talk to real handheld units over the site gateway. Firmware version must match the bridge protocol version or scans silently drop — check this before every release. Staging mirrors prod topology except for a single gateway node. Rollbacks require re-pairing all units, so plan a maintenance window. The bridge reads its settings at startup only; restart after any change. Current per-environment values follow.

deployment values, bawig-kawip:
ISTAEL_LOG_LEVEL=error
ISTAEL_METRICS_HOST=metrics.istael.tolvaqsys.internal
ISTAEL_POOL_SIZE=16

Prepared for the finance team. Following two consecutive quarters of below-plan volume in the Arcadine Logistics division, leadership has approved a division-wide hiring freeze effective immediately. Twelve open requisitions are suspended; three critical backfills remain under case-by-case review by the CFO's office. Finance should model the freeze as a reduction of roughly 4% in divisional personnel costs for the remainder of the fiscal year. The underlying business rationale is recorded in the confidential note below.

confidential, kahog-bawif: The northern region missed its Pramir quota by 20.0 percent last quarter. Casaxek Freight plans to lower the Fraion list price by 41.5 percent in December. The finance team signed off on a budget of $236.4 million for Project Druius. The renewal with Fenysix Partners closes at $91.3 million a year, 2.1 percent below the last contract.

Subject: DR drill — Kestrelpoint kiosk watchdog

Reviewers,

Tomorrow's drill exercises the Kestrelpoint kiosk watchdog failover path. Review PR branch drill-watchdog before 1400; focus on restart backoff logic. Drill restores the watchdog config from cold backup. Unsealing the backup archive on the recovery host requires the passphrase provided directly below.

strongbox words: gilmir-briion-oliok-eliion